Выберите предмет после запроса в delphi firemonkey и livebindings - PullRequest
0 голосов
/ 03 октября 2018

У меня есть программа Delphi-Firemonkey-Android.Он имеет TListBox с именем lst1 и запрос к базе данных.Я подключил его с помощью живых привязок, например:

Это то, что у меня есть в LiveBindings

Что я делаю, это выбираю элемент в списке, а затем обрабатываюDb, и, наконец, закройте и откройте запрос.Теперь список будет прокручиваться до самого верха, но я хочу сохранить выбранный элемент в списке.

Я знаю, что могу получить выбранный DeliveryId (уникальный для каждого элемента) в списке путем чтения:

lfc2fDelivery.BindList.GetSelectedValue.AsVariant

Но как выбрать элемент, соответствующий идентификатору доставки, который я сохранил перед закрытием и открытием набора данных?Функция GetSelectedValue доступна только для чтения и не поможет переместить запрос.

Заранее спасибо

...